MaverickCrunch Co-Processor
EP93xx User’s Guide
The co-processor performs the following standard operations on all four supported data
formats:
In addition, for 32-bit integers, the co-processor provides:
Any of the four data formats may be converted to another of the formats. All four data types
may be loaded directly from and stored directly to memory via the ARM920T co-processor
interface. They may also be moved to or from ARM920T registers.
The MaverickCrunch co-processor also provides a 72-bit extended precision integer format
that is used only in the accumulators. The accumulators may also be used in MAC and MSB
operations.
IEEE-754 rounding and exceptions are also provided. Four rounding modes for floating point
operations are:
Exceptions include:
